White Chocolate Lemon Mascarpone Truffles

Something a little different! These are pretty yummy. It's the first time I've made anything with mascarpone cheese, and I was surprised by how mild the flavour is. In fact, the lemon flavour is easily overpowered by the semisweet chocolate if you decide to dip them, so rolling in cocoa powder might be a better option.

The recipe didn't specify the amount of milk powder used, so I went with 1/3 cup and it turned out just fine! For stronger lemon flavour, add more zest.

White Chocolate Lemon Mascarpone Truffles
Ingredients

-7 oz (200g) white chocolate, chopped
-250g mascarpone cheese, softened
-about 1/3 cup milk powder
-zest of two lemons
-juice of one lemons
-powdered sugar (optional, for sweetening if desired)
-about 2 cups semisweet chocolate chips (or cocoa powder for rolling, optional)


Directions
Start melting the white chocolate in a double boiler over simmering water. While it's melting, zest and juice the lemon. Combine the mascarpone cheese and the milk powder. Mix the melted chocolate with the mascarpone mixture until fluffy, then stir in the lemon zest and juice. Taste and sweeten with powdered sugar, if desired.

Refrigerate for 2-3 hours or until firm enough to form into small balls, then allow the balls to harden in the fridge once more. Melt the chocolate chips and quickly coat the truffles with chocolate, or roll in cocoa powder, then return to the fridge to set.

Store in the fridge and enjoy!

Makes about 2 dozen truffles.
